The SPEED people were talking about the Lambo's F1 engine program and something else and mentioned that at the time both companies(Lambo+other) were owned by GM. Michael Royce e-mailed them and set it straight that Lambo was infact owned by Chrysler at the time. And from the bio you'll find that Mr. Royce was heading up their engine program for F1...

FSAE and motorsport in general is a pretty small circle eh?
